Multi-functional Furniture

A bright and cozy nursery featuring a crib, pouf, and soft rug.

When designing a nursery, multi-functional furniture is a must. It saves space and adds practicality to the room. In the image, you can see a cozy crib that fits perfectly in the corner, allowing for more room to play or move around. The light colors and natural light make the space feel airy and inviting.

The round pouf in the foreground serves as both a seat and a footrest, making it versatile for parents. This kind of furniture is great for small spaces, as it can easily adapt to different needs. A changing table that doubles as a dresser is another example of how to maximize functionality.

Choosing pieces that can grow with your child is also smart. For instance, a crib that converts into a toddler bed can save you from buying new furniture down the line. This approach not only keeps the nursery looking fresh but also helps you stay organized.

Soft Lighting Options

Cozy nursery with soft lighting, featuring string lights and a chandelier.

Soft lighting can transform a nursery into a cozy retreat. The image showcases a beautifully designed baby bedroom with gentle, warm lights that create a soothing atmosphere. String lights drape along the wall, adding a touch of whimsy and charm. This kind of lighting is perfect for late-night feedings or diaper changes, making the space feel calm and inviting.

The chandelier above offers a classic touch while providing ample light. It complements the soft hues of the room, enhancing the overall aesthetic. Soft lighting not only sets the mood but also helps in creating a relaxing environment for both baby and parents.

Consider using dimmable lights or lamps with warm bulbs to adjust the brightness as needed. This flexibility allows you to maintain a peaceful vibe during nighttime routines. Soft lighting options are essential in making the nursery a comforting space for your little one.
